Creating Your Short-term Rental Transition Cleaning Schedule

Pre-Arrival Preparation

Before your visitors arrive, there are several vital steps to take to ensure a smooth shift from one booking to the subsequent.

a. Collect Sanitizing Equipment

Ensure you have all the necessary cleansing agents readily available. This includes disinfectants, microfiber towels, mop and bucket, suction apparatus, garbage bags, and single-use gloves.

b. Examine the Property

Thoroughly inspect the residence for any deterioration or sanitation challenges from the preceding visitors. Document any complications and address them promptly.

c. Remove Individual Possessions

Remove any personal items you may have forgotten in the property. This encompasses bathroom essentials, cuisine, and personal ornaments. Your short-term rental ought to feel like a clean slate for each traveler.

General Tidying Responsibilities

Now, let's break down the cleaning duties that must be a component of your short-term rental changeover cleaning routine.

a. Dirt Removal and Suctioning

Begin by wiping all surfaces, encompassing shelves, tables, and window ledges. Vacuum carpets and floor coverings, and give special attention to corners and beneath furniture.

b. Culinary Space Cleaning

In the kitchen, tidy all appliances, countertops, and sinks. Examine for leftover nourishment in the refrigerator and dispose of it. Clear out the dishwashing machine and furnish sanitized tableware and utensils.

c. Bathroom Hygiene

Clean and purify all lavatory surfaces, including the commode, sink, and shower or bath. Ensure there are fresh towels, bath paper, and bathroom essentials accessible for the visitors.

d. Sleeping quarters Upkeep

Change the mattress linens and pillowcases, whether or not they appear clean. Remove dust from all surfaces in the bedroom, including nightstands and dressers. Examine for any spots on the bed mattress or bed linens.

e. Lounge and Shared Areas

Clean all surfaces in the sitting room and communal spots. Vacuum upholstered home furnishings and plump up cushions. Verify remote remotes and electronics are wiped down and in working status.

Replenishing Essentials

To offer a smooth encounter for your guests and travelers, it's essential to restock particular products after each transition.

a. Bath Toiletries

Refill toiletries such as shampoo, conditioner, body wash, and soap. Ensure there are adequate fresh hand towels and washcloths accessible.

b. Kitchen Supplies

Replenish kitchen fundamentals such as coffee, tea, sugar, salt, pepper, and cooking oil. Verify that there are sufficient plates, glasses, and utensils for the highest quantity of guests and travelers.

c. Cleaning Equipment

Ensure cleaning materials, like extra trash bags, and sanitizers, are promptly accessible for guests who might desire to clean up throughout their stay.

Last Touches

Before your guests come over, add some ultimate details to make sure they experience at home.

a. Vibrant Flowers or Plants

Place blooming floral arrangements or indoor greenery in the living area. It adds a green and renewing vibe to the space.

b. Warm Greeting Message

Leave a personal welcoming message for your guests. Include crucial details such as the internet password, check-out instructions, and nearby recommendations.

Post-Checkout House Inspection

Following your guests check out, conduct a comprehensive examination of the premises.

a. Assess for Any Damage

Examine the property for any impairment caused by the guest's stay. Document any issues and take appropriate steps for corrections or cleaning.

b. Clean Linens Thoroughly

Collect all utilized linens and towels, and laundry them immediately. Ensure they are clean and ready for the upcoming guest.

c. Refill Cleanliness Supplies

Replenish cleaning supplies and confirm that everything is organized for the forthcoming turnaround.
